Estepona will host the fifth edition of EsteponGO !, the V Salon of Manga, Viodeojuegos and Alternative Culture.
This leisure event, which will take place on November 20 and 21, will be held this year at the Municipal Booth of the Fair Park, Sports
The mayor of Sports and Youth has highlighted the charitable nature that the event will have, since all the proceeds will go to operate in Spain on a child who suffers from heart disease and who does not have access to this type of surgery in his country of origin. This action can be carried out thanks to the agreements that the NGO Infancia Solidaria maintains with different Andalusian hospitals.

For his part, David Ferrer León explained that, in addition to the solidarity nature of this activity, another of the main objectives of this year is to return the fun to fans of this type of alternative culture, following all the necessary health measures.
For this, the capacity will be reduced according to the restrictions in force at this time. There will be two shifts with hours from 10:00 to 15:00 and from 16:00 to 21:00, and between each of them half an hour will be allocated for the disinfection of the premises.
In addition, there will be delimited areas with reduced capacity, access control and activities with the participants seated. The use of a mask will be mandatory, hydroalcoholic gel will be made available to the public, cleaning will be carried out before and after each activity and individual material will be available for the events planned in the program.
For better control of activities and in order to maintain social distance, the space has been divided into different areas: commercial, artisanal and ‘Artist Alley’, workshops, activities, stages and gamer. This last area will in turn be divided into two modalities, the tournament, in which prior registration will be essential and in which it will only be possible to access while participating in it; and that of ‘freeplay’, whose access will be controlled and where visitors will be able to play freely depending on the availability of the seats. Only two people will be admitted for each of them and they will be duly separated to respect social distance.
Likewise, Toni Camacho has valued that during these two days attendees will be able to enjoy more than a hundred activities, among which the conferences on dubbing will stand out, which will include the participation of the well-known dubber and announcer David Sampalo, as well as exhibitions and related activities with the world of Harry Potter, Disney princesses and K-Pop contests.
Finally, those responsible for the organization have announced that this year there will be a reduction in the price of the ticket, which will cost 3 euros per day.
